Restore LOCK in isc_logconfig_use() to prevent use-after-free

77 jobs for !3228 with 1675-logfileconfig-system-test-crashes-occasionally in 29 minutes and 40 seconds (queued for 5 seconds)
detached
Status Job ID Name Coverage
  Precheck
passed #757139
amd64 linux
🐞:sid:amd64

00:03:54

passed #757138
amd64 linux
💾:sid:amd64

00:00:20

passed #757136
amd64 linux
autoreconf:sid:amd64

00:00:32

passed #757137
amd64 linux
misc:sid:amd64

00:00:17

 
  Build
passed #757155
amd64 linux
asan:sid:amd64

00:02:19

passed #757162
amd64 freebsd
clang:freebsd11.3:amd64

00:01:06

passed #757163
amd64 freebsd
clang:freebsd12.0:amd64

00:00:58

passed #757164
amd64 libvirt
clang:openbsd6.6:amd64

00:05:46

passed #757159
amd64 linux
clang:stretch:amd64

00:01:41

passed #757160
i386 linux
clang:stretch:i386

00:01:44

passed #757140
amd64 linux
gcc:alpine3.11:amd64

00:02:22

passed #757154
amd64 linux
gcc:bionic:amd64

00:01:28

passed #757146
amd64 linux
gcc:buster:amd64

00:01:17

passed #757141
amd64 linux
gcc:centos6:amd64

00:01:54

passed #757142
amd64 linux
gcc:centos7:amd64

00:02:05

passed #757143
amd64 linux
gcc:centos8:amd64

00:02:19

passed #757152
amd64 linux
gcc:fedora31:amd64

00:02:02

passed #757144
amd64 linux
gcc:jessie:amd64

00:01:09

passed #757147
amd64 linux
gcc:sid:amd64

00:02:06

passed #757149
arm64 linux
gcc:sid:arm64

00:18:04

passed #757150
i386 linux
gcc:sid:i386

00:01:13

passed #757145
amd64 linux
gcc:stretch:amd64

00:01:12

passed #757151
amd64 linux
gcc:tumbleweed:amd64

00:02:14

passed #757153
amd64 linux
gcc:xenial:amd64

00:01:33

passed #757165
amd64 windows
msvc:windows:amd64

00:02:41

passed #757158
amd64 linux
mutexatomics:sid:amd64

00:01:32

passed #757148
amd64 linux
oot:sid:amd64

00:01:26

passed #757161
amd64 linux
pkcs11:sid:amd64

00:01:35

passed #757157
amd64 linux
rwlock:sid:amd64

00:01:25

passed #757156
amd64 linux
tsan:buster:amd64

00:03:00

 
  Unit
passed #757180
amd64 linux
unit:asan:sid:amd64

00:01:07

passed #757186
amd64 freebsd
unit:clang:freebsd11.3:amd64

00:00:35

passed #757187
amd64 freebsd
unit:clang:freebsd12.0:amd64

00:00:38

passed #757184
amd64 linux
unit:clang:stretch:amd64

00:00:52

passed #757166
amd64 linux
unit:gcc:alpine3.11:amd64

00:00:58

passed #757179
amd64 linux
unit:gcc:bionic:amd64

00:00:53

passed #757172
amd64 linux
unit:gcc:buster:amd64

00:00:43

passed #757167
amd64 linux
unit:gcc:centos6:amd64

00:00:53

passed #757168
amd64 linux
unit:gcc:centos7:amd64

00:00:57

passed #757169
amd64 linux
unit:gcc:centos8:amd64

00:00:54

passed #757177
amd64 linux
unit:gcc:fedora31:amd64

00:00:41

passed #757170
amd64 linux
unit:gcc:jessie:amd64

00:00:30

passed #757173
amd64 linux
unit:gcc:sid:amd64

00:00:39

passed #757174
arm64 linux
unit:gcc:sid:arm64

00:01:06

passed #757175
i386 linux
unit:gcc:sid:i386

00:00:44

passed #757171
amd64 linux
unit:gcc:stretch:amd64

00:00:39

passed #757176
amd64 linux
unit:gcc:tumbleweed:amd64

00:00:54

passed #757178
amd64 linux
unit:gcc:xenial:amd64

00:00:56

passed #757183
amd64 linux
unit:mutexatomics:sid:amd64

00:00:53

passed #757185
amd64 linux
unit:pkcs11:sid:amd64

00:00:53

passed #757182
amd64 linux
unit:rwlock:sid:amd64

00:00:56

failed #757181
amd64 linux allowed to fail
unit:tsan:buster:amd64

00:02:58

 
  System
passed #757202
amd64 linux
system:asan:sid:amd64

00:12:39

passed #757207
amd64 freebsd
system:clang:freebsd11.3:amd64

00:11:23

passed #757208
amd64 freebsd
system:clang:freebsd12.0:amd64

00:11:23

passed #757188
amd64 linux
system:gcc:alpine3.11:amd64

00:11:35

passed #757201
amd64 linux
system:gcc:bionic:amd64

00:09:49

passed #757194
amd64 linux
system:gcc:buster:amd64

00:09:47

passed #757189
amd64 linux
system:gcc:centos6:amd64

00:09:35

passed #757190
amd64 linux
system:gcc:centos7:amd64

00:10:02

passed #757191
amd64 linux
system:gcc:centos8:amd64

00:09:39

passed #757199
amd64 linux
system:gcc:fedora31:amd64

00:10:02

passed #757192
amd64 linux
system:gcc:jessie:amd64

00:09:59

passed #757195
amd64 linux
system:gcc:sid:amd64

00:09:54

passed #757196
arm64 linux
system:gcc:sid:arm64

00:10:55

passed #757197
i386 linux
system:gcc:sid:i386

00:09:41

passed #757193
amd64 linux
system:gcc:stretch:amd64

00:09:22

passed #757198
amd64 linux
system:gcc:tumbleweed:amd64

00:11:15

passed #757200
amd64 linux
system:gcc:xenial:amd64

00:10:35

passed #757205
amd64 linux
system:mutexatomics:sid:amd64

00:09:30

passed #757206
amd64 linux
system:pkcs11:sid:amd64

00:12:13

passed #757204
amd64 linux
system:rwlock:sid:amd64

00:11:21

failed #757203
amd64 linux allowed to fail
system:tsan:buster:amd64

00:15:15

 
  Docs
passed #757209
amd64 linux
docs:sid:amd64

00:01:05

 
  Postcheck
passed #757211
amd64 linux
cppcheck:gcc:sid:amd64

00:01:54

passed #757212
arm64 linux
cppcheck:gcc:sid:arm64

00:02:09

passed #757210
amd64 linux
scan-build:buster:amd64

00:11:09

 
Name Stage Failure
failed
system:tsan:buster:amd64 System
make: *** [Makefile:438: test] Error 1
Running after script...
$ find bin -name 'tsan.*' -exec python3 util/parse_tsan.py {} \;
Uploading artifacts...
bin/tests/system/*/tsan.*: found 18 matching files
bin/tests/system/*/*/tsan.*: found 248 matching files

tsan/: found 195 matching files

Uploading artifacts to coordinator... ok
id=757203 responseStatus=201 Created token=xx5SRr_j
ERROR: Job failed: exit code 1
failed
unit:tsan:buster:amd64 Unit
$ find lib -name 'tsan.*' -exec python3 util/parse_tsan.py {} \;
Uploading artifacts...
WARNING: lib/*/tests/tsan.*: no matching files
WARNING: tsan/: no matching files
kyua.log: found 1 matching files

kyua.results: found 1 matching files

WARNING: kyua_html/: no matching files
Uploading artifacts to coordinator... ok
id=757181 responseStatus=201 Created token=xnqXqkqW
ERROR: Job failed: exit code 1